Dacey
Pronunciation: DAY-see
Meaning
Southerner; from the south
Origin
Irish, English
About Dacey
Dacey offers a delightful blend of Irish charm and French sophistication, translating to "Southerner" or "from the south." This contemporary unisex choice carries a friendly and modern feel, perfect for parents seeking a name that's both approachable and distinctive. Its soft, two-syllable sound is effortlessly stylish, yet Dacey remains wonderfully rare, ensuring a unique identity for a child in a sea of more common choices. It’s a name that feels both grounded in history and fresh for today, making it an excellent fit for families who appreciate subtle elegance and a touch of the unexpected.
